Category: Salad, Side DishCuisine: AmericanCalories: 163 per serving1. In a medium bowl, combine the Greek yogurt, Dijon mustard, apple cider vinegar, pineapple juice, salt, and pepper, and stir until smooth and combined.
2. In a large bowl, toss together the coleslaw mix or cabbage, pineapple, and macadamia nuts.
3. Pour the dressing over the slaw and stir to distribute evenly.
4. Serve immediately or store in the refrigerator until ready to serve. Will keep for a couple days, but it will get softer and less crunchy.

Calories: 78 per servingCategory: Salad, Side Dish1. Place the shredded coleslaw mix into a large bowl. Set aside.
2. In a small bowl, whisk together the mayonnaise, apple cider vinegar, erythritol, and celery seed. Season with sea salt and black pepper to taste.
3. Stir the dressing into the shredded coleslaw mix and toss to coat.
4. If you have time, refrigerate the coleslaw for at least an hour (or overnight) to let the flavors develop. Stir again before serving. Serve chilled.
